The Subaru Impreza 2.0D boxer diesel has also been announced to premiere at this year's Paris Motor Show. The Subaru Impreza 2.0D boxer diesel is powered by a Horizontally-Opposed 4-cylinder DOHC 16-valve turbo diesel engine with 1998 cc of displacement that6 outputs 110 kW (150 PS) at 3600 rpm and 350 Nm (35.7 kgf·m) of torque between 1800 rpm and 2400 rpm. The Subaru Impreza 2.0D boxer diesel is equipped with common rail fuel injection and a variable nozzle type turbocharger. The engine of the Subaru Impreza 2.0D boxer diesel is coupled with a six-speed manual gearbox and features a new closed-type diesel particulate filter.

The Subaru Impreza 2.0D boxer diesel offers a 152 g/km CO2 emissions level, but the fuel economy has not been revealed yet.

The Subaru Impreza 2.0D boxer diesel has a newly tuned suspension that offers agile and sporty drivability, comfort and advanced safety, along with environmental features.

The Subaru Impreza 2.0D boxer diesel price has not been made public, but it will go on sale in January 2009.
